How to calculate a defensible sample size (Cochran, Slovin, Yamane)

Which sample size formula applies to your study, how finite population correction works, and how much to add for attrition and non-response.

Pick the formula that matches your population

Cochran is the general formula for a large or unknown population and takes your expected proportion into account. Yamane and Slovin are simplified formulas for a known finite population at a fixed confidence level.

Apply the finite population correction

When your population is small — one faculty, one estate, one company — the uncorrected Cochran figure overstates what you need. The correction pulls the number down, sometimes sharply.

Report both figures in your methodology so the reader sees your reasoning.

Add for attrition, not for comfort

Field work loses respondents. Spoiled questionnaires, unreachable participants and incomplete responses are normal. Add a stated attrition allowance and say what rate you assumed and why.

Padding without justification looks arbitrary; a stated 10–20% allowance based on comparable studies does not.

Sample size is not the same as power

A precision-based sample size answers 'how tight is my estimate'. A power analysis answers 'can I detect an effect of this size'. If your study tests a hypothesis rather than estimates a proportion, read the power notes on the calculator page and report the effect size you designed for.
